DDraceNetwork (DDNet) texture packs, often referred to as "Teeworlds texture packs" by the community, significantly modernize the game's decade-old aesthetic by replacing core assets like particles, weapon skins, and map tilesets. Core Features and Updates
Updated texture packs for DDNet typically focus on three primary areas:
Weapon & Flag Skins: These packs often overhaul the standard game.png file, providing high-fidelity or stylized versions of hammers, guns, and hooks.
Particles: Modern packs include revised particle effects (stored in the particles folder), which can make hook trails and explosions look smoother or more visually distinct.
Environmental Tiles: Some community updates focus on map-specific textures, allowing for higher resolution or themed environments (e.g., desert or industrial themes). Technical Implementation Review
The installation process for DDNet texture packs is manual but straightforward, requiring users to directly manipulate the game's data folder:
Locate Game Files: On Steam, users right-click the game, select Manage, and then Browse Local Files.
Replacement Method: Textures are updated by overwriting existing .png files in the data directory (e.g., replacing the default game.png with a custom version).
Cross-Platform Consistency: These packs generally work across Windows and Linux, provided the files are placed in the correct assets/textures or data directories. Community Sentiment

Standard textures work fine for beginners, but as you progress into Brutal or Insane maps, visual clarity becomes a competitive advantage. Updated texture packs often focus on: If you haven't updated your texture packs since
Visibility: Making "hookable" tiles stand out more clearly against backgrounds.Performance: Using optimized assets that reduce stutter on lower-end hardware.Aesthetics: Modernizing the 2D look with smooth gradients or pixel-art refinements.Customization: Personalizing your tee, hook, and weapon effects to match your style. Where to Find Updated Texture Packs
Because DDNet is open-source and community-driven, there isn't one single "store." Instead, the best assets are found in these hubs:
The Official DDNet Discord: The "creations" or "skins" channels are the gold mines for the newest releases. Creators often post direct download links to their latest tileset overhauls here.
DDNet Skins Website: This is the most organized database for tee skins and basic map textures. It allows you to preview designs before downloading.
GitHub Repositories: Many serious modders host "HD Texture Projects" on GitHub. Searching for "DDNet HD tilesets" will often lead you to high-resolution packs that are updated to support the latest game client features.
Forum Archives: While older, the Teeworlds and DDNet forums still host classic packs like the "Simple Tileset" which remains a favorite for competitive players who want zero visual distractions. How to Install New Textures
Installing a texture pack in DDNet is straightforward. You don't need to mod the game files—you simply override the default assets in your user folder.
Locate your DDNet data folder (usually in %appdata% on Windows or ~/.local/share/ddnet on Linux).Find the "data" folder. Inside, you will see subfolders like "tilesets," "skins," and "game."Backup your original files if you want to be safe.Drag and drop your new .png files into the corresponding folders. Ensure the filenames match the originals (e.g., "sunny_main.png").Restart your game to see the changes. Popular Trends in Updated Packs
Currently, the community is moving toward "Clean & Minimalist" designs. These packs remove extra decorative fluff from tilesets, leaving only the essential hitbox outlines. This is particularly helpful for "block" maps where knowing exactly where a freeze tile begins and ends is the difference between passing a part and failing.
Another rising trend is "Neon/Dark Mode" packs. These invert the traditional bright palettes of DDNet, making the game easier on the eyes during long night sessions while making the laser and hook effects pop with vibrant colors. Maintenance and Compatibility
When searching for "ddnet texture packs updated," always check the "Last Updated" date. DDNet occasionally updates its client to include new tile types (like teleporters or specific switch indicators). Using an outdated pack might result in "missing texture" boxes (the dreaded purple and black squares) for newer map elements. Always ensure your pack supports the current version of the DDNet entities.

Texture packs in DDNet replace the default .png files in data/ subfolders like:
Important: The game does not auto-update texture packs. A pack made for Teeworlds 0.6.x may still work in DDNet (latest: 18.x), but missing new entities (e.g., teleport tiles, gores tiles) will show as pink/black checkers.
